Flat roof vent installation services involve the addition of specialized vents designed to facilitate proper airflow and ventilation on flat roofing systems. These vents are typically installed at strategic locations on the roof to allow hot, moist air to escape, helping to regulate temperature and moisture levels within the building. Proper installation ensures that the ventilation system functions effectively, preventing issues such as trapped heat, excess humidity, and potential damage to roofing materials caused by condensation or mold growth.
This service addresses common problems associated with flat roofs, including poor air circulation, heat buildup, and moisture accumulation. Without adequate ventilation, flat roofs can experience accelerated wear, leaks, and structural deterioration over time. Installing vents correctly helps mitigate these issues by promoting continuous airflow, reducing the risk of mold, and extending the lifespan of the roofing system. Proper ventilation can also improve indoor air quality and energy efficiency by reducing the load on heating and cooling systems.

Material Costs - The cost for materials like flashing and vent components typically ranges from $50 to $200 per vent, depending on quality and size. Prices can vary based on the type of materials used and local supplier rates.
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$150 and $400 per vent, influenced by the complexity of the roof and accessibility. Costs may differ across regions and contractor rates.
Additional Fees - Extra charges might include roof patching or sealing, often adding $50 to $150 per vent. These costs depend on the condition of the existing roof and specific project requirements.
Overall Project Cost - The total expense for installing flat roof vents can range from $200 to $600 per vent, with prices varying based on materials, labor, and project scope in Winfield, IL area. Contact local pros for precise estimates tailored to specific need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
